Searched refs:pages_per_block (Results 1 – 13 of 13) sorted by relevance
| /OK3568_Linux_fs/u-boot/drivers/mtd/nand/raw/ |
| H A D | denali_spl.c | 32 static int page_size, oob_size, pages_per_block; variable 157 ret = nand_read_oob(buf, block * pages_per_block); in nand_block_isbad() 176 pages_per_block = readl(denali_flash_reg + PAGES_PER_BLOCK); in nand_init() 188 block = page / pages_per_block; in nand_spl_load_image() 189 page = page % pages_per_block; in nand_spl_load_image() 205 ret = nand_read_page(dst, block * pages_per_block + page); in nand_spl_load_image() 220 if (page == pages_per_block) { in nand_spl_load_image()
|
| H A D | mxs_nand_spl.c | 116 mtd->erasesize = le32_to_cpu(p->pages_per_block) * mtd->writesize; in mxs_flash_onfi_ident()
|
| H A D | rockchip_nand.c | 378 int pages_per_block = mtd->erasesize / mtd->writesize; in rockchip_nand_make_bootrom_compat() local 385 return (page % pages_per_block + 1) * 4; in rockchip_nand_make_bootrom_compat()
|
| H A D | rockchip_nand_v9.c | 379 int pages_per_block = mtd->erasesize / mtd->writesize; in rockchip_nand_make_bootrom_compat() local 386 return (page % pages_per_block + 1) * 4; in rockchip_nand_make_bootrom_compat()
|
| H A D | nand_base.c | 3511 int page, status, pages_per_block, ret, chipnr; in nand_erase_nand() local 3530 pages_per_block = 1 << (chip->phys_erase_shift - chip->page_shift); in nand_erase_nand() 3565 (page + pages_per_block)) in nand_erase_nand() 3582 page += pages_per_block; in nand_erase_nand() 3955 mtd->erasesize = 1 << (fls(le32_to_cpu(p->pages_per_block)) - 1); in nand_flash_detect_onfi() 4060 mtd->erasesize = 1 << (fls(le32_to_cpu(p->pages_per_block)) - 1); in nand_flash_detect_jedec()
|
| /OK3568_Linux_fs/kernel/include/linux/mtd/ |
| H A D | jedec.h | 45 __le32 pages_per_block; member
|
| H A D | onfi.h | 78 __le32 pages_per_block; member
|
| /OK3568_Linux_fs/kernel/drivers/mtd/nand/raw/ |
| H A D | nand_jedec.c | 103 1 << (fls(le32_to_cpu(p->pages_per_block)) - 1); in nand_jedec_detect()
|
| H A D | nand_onfi.c | 254 1 << (fls(le32_to_cpu(p->pages_per_block)) - 1); in nand_onfi_detect()
|
| H A D | mxc_nand.c | 1229 uint16_t pages_per_block = mtd->erasesize / mtd->writesize; in preset_v2() local 1238 config1 |= NFC_V2_CONFIG1_PPB(ffs(pages_per_block) - 6); in preset_v2()
|
| H A D | nand_base.c | 4170 int page, pages_per_block, ret, chipnr; in nand_erase_nand() local 4188 pages_per_block = 1 << (chip->phys_erase_shift - chip->page_shift); in nand_erase_nand() 4219 (page + pages_per_block)) in nand_erase_nand() 4234 page += pages_per_block; in nand_erase_nand()
|
| /OK3568_Linux_fs/kernel/drivers/base/ |
| H A D | memory.c | 420 unsigned long pages_per_block = PAGES_PER_SECTION * sections_per_block; in probe_store() local 426 if (phys_addr & ((pages_per_block << PAGE_SHIFT) - 1)) in probe_store()
|
| /OK3568_Linux_fs/u-boot/include/linux/mtd/ |
| H A D | rawnand.h | 306 __le32 pages_per_block; member 436 __le32 pages_per_block; member
|